Cart Marking

Cart Marking highlights a unique collection of transport dating from the horse and cart to the latest, cleanest, greenest, and safest in use today.  The regulation of carts dates back over 750 years to the early days of the City, with the ceremony of Cart Marking evolving over time.  Today brings all that history back to life with a modern twist.
 
You will see handcarts, horses and carts, horse-drawn carriages, steam engines, military vehicles and motorcycles, together with historic, vintage and specialist vehicles including the latest, powered by electricity and hydrogen, on display.  As each vehicle is presented for marking, a commentator tells us about its history and relevance today.  A ‘cart,’ in today’s terms, is a vehicle used to transport freight or passengers, for hire or reward.  Marking is done by branding (or burning) a number, letter, or symbol on to a wooden block which is attached to the ‘cart.’
